Transaction 96a62ae588b33600f8f4b9b571ee6a4d92bb61d54215f66da5a2729a1ab6e7f1
1 Input
1 Output
-
96a62ae588b33600f8f4b9b571ee6a4d92bb61d54215f66da5a2729a1ab6e7f1:0
- value
- 12461920
- script pubkey
- OP_0 OP_PUSHBYTES_20 bbfcf9905f3e2268a54a490e36e5e8e23dd360b4
- address
- bc1qh070nyzl8c3x3f22fy8rde0gug7axc95l725xk